Daniel Ricciardo highlights his position in F1 and emphasizes the importance of securing points in the Canadian GP amid speculation about his future in the sport.

Daniel Ricciardo acknowledged that his performance in the Canadian Grand Prix served as a testament to his worth in the world of Formula 1 once again. The Australian driver opened up about the immense pressure that F1 drivers face when their future in the sport is at stake. Ricciardo is among those drivers whose future remains uncertain, but he remains focused on proving himself through consistent displays of skill.

Regarding his future in Formula 1, Ricciardo expressed a strong sense of comfort in his current team, Red Bull. He considers Red Bull as his home and finds it difficult to imagine himself in any other team. He firmly believes that Red Bull is the ultimate destination for any driver in the sport and hopes to continue racing with them in the foreseeable future.

Prior to the Canadian Grand Prix, Ricciardo made it clear that he is determined to earn his place in Formula 1. He expressed gratitude for the opportunities that have been given to him, but emphasized that he does not want to be granted another year in the sport without proving his worth. The 34-year-old driver firmly believes that he belongs in Formula 1 and can deliver exceptional results, as demonstrated in Canada.

Ricciardo also discussed the demanding nature of Formula 1 and the importance of investing time and effort into various aspects of the sport. He emphasized that properly managing one’s career and making wise decisions are crucial for long-term success. The Australian driver highlighted the immense dedication and hard work that drivers put into their careers, emphasizing the need for proper management.

Making decisions about the future in Formula 1 is not an easy task, according to Ricciardo. He acknowledged that sometimes there is a desire to make a quick decision and move on, but a driver’s future and career depend on making the right choices. Drivers must carefully consider all factors and find the right balance between wanting to make a decision and ensuring it is the best choice for their future in the sport.

Undoubtedly, Ricciardo’s commitment to staying in Formula 1 and specifically with Red Bull is evident. Fans hope that the Australian driver will give his all and achieve exceptional results in the upcoming races. Ultimately, Daniel Ricciardo’s future in Formula 1 depends solely on his ability to deliver strong performances and consistently do well in the upcoming races.
